Long COVID
Fatigue is one of the most common lingering symptoms of Long Covid. Without the right treatment, this post-viral syndrome can drain your energy for months or even years. After the acute infection resolves, the body continues to experience post-exertional malaise (worse of symptoms after exercise or mental exertion). In addition to fatigue, other long COVID symptoms include brain fog, dizziness, skin rashes, shortness of breath, headaches, sleep disturbances and muscle weakness and a long list of others.

What’s Going On in the Body?
Long COVID is characterized by persistent immune activation, mitochondrial dysfunction, and endothelial damage. Viral remnants can trigger chronic inflammation, leading to overactivation of the immune system and cytokine storms. This inflammatory response disrupts oxygen utilization in cells, leading to energy deficits and increased fatigue. Additionally, microclots and endothelial dysfunction can impair oxygen delivery to tissues, exacerbating post-exertional malaise and neurological symptoms such as brain fog.
